Ekstra vērtie kurzemnieki will present the latest original literature and cultural-historical publications

At the "Extra vērtie kurzemnieki" stand, the writers of Liepaja, Tukums and Saldus regions offer the latest original literature and cultural-historical publications created in the regions, as well as the opportunity to meet the authors.

Opportunities and special offers for visitors:

Visitors to the stand will be able to buy fiction and poetry books and cultural-historical publications of regional writers at particularly attractive prices, receive autographs from the authors present, participate in discussions and take part in lotteries ( “Laimes aka”, “Kaķis maisā”). In the cultural program on the big stage (March 3, at 4 p.m.), the participants will discuss what drives them to act in the field of literature and what makes their regions so special (ambitions, traditions or the human factor?), as well as share their experiences in an attractive way and introduce their performance - published books.

TUKUMS REGION
The stand " Ekstra vērtie kurzemnieki " is arranged by the Tukums Writer`s association which is celebrating its 60th anniversary this year. The association has 25 members - both fiction and poetry writers. This year Tukums will apply for the status of City of Literature in the UNESCO Creative Cities Network.

LIEPAJA REGION
At the stand, the Liepaja branch of the Latvian Writers’ Union and its authors represent their region. Liepaja can be proud of winning the "European Capital of Culture 2027" competition. The Literary Academy of Piejura Cities, led by the LWU Liepaja branch, operates under the auspices of Liepaja University, which gathers creative writers not only from Kurzeme, but also other regions of Latvia and compatriots abroad who want to write, in online classes. Their performance will also be available at the book stand.

SALDUS REGION

At the stand, the association "Saldus saulesstīga" represents its region, which in its activities continues the old traditions, which were started by the Association of Young Writers of Saldus in 1959. Members and authors of the association "Saldus saulesstīga " write and publish books, arrange various literary events in Saldus region, meetings with authors from all over Latvia, as well as classes for creative people. Saldus region surpasses others in UNESCO LNK network "Library of Stories" activities.
